How they compare

Burundi currently reports 0.0004 current US$ per US$ of GDP against 0 current US$ per US$ of GDP in Sub-Saharan Africa (IDA & IBRD countries), a difference of 0.0004 current US$ per US$ of GDP.

That makes Burundi's figure about 13.5 times Sub-Saharan Africa (IDA & IBRD countries)'s.

Across all 39 years both countries report, Burundi has been ahead every year.

Burundi ranks 14th and Sub-Saharan Africa (IDA & IBRD countries) ranks 11th of 168 countries.

Burundi has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
